After stumbling onto this site, it may be worth a mention that the clan MacWilliam (Mac meaning "son of") was a highland clan existing from early 11th century to the latter part of the 12th century until warring and conflict from neighbouring clans severed their lineage and forced them apart. Once this "extinction" of sorts occurred, some members were assimilated into clan Mackay, Gunn, and MacFarlane as we know today. Although MacWilliam isn't what we're debating today it should be noted "Mac" meaning "son of" is consistent with "son of William" hence Williamson, as surnames have an evolution of their own.
